Guide to Using an NPV Calculator
Understanding Net Present Value (NPV)
Net Present Value (NPV) is a financial metric used to evaluate the profitability of an investment or project by considering the time value of money. It calculates the present value of future cash flows using a specified discount rate, which reflects the risk and cost of capital associated with the investment.
Components of NPV Calculation
To calculate NPV, you need to identify the following components:
- Initial Investment: The initial amount invested, typically represented as a negative cash flow.
- Future Cash Flows: The expected inflows and outflows over the investment period.
- Discount Rate: The rate that reflects the investment’s risk and the cost of capital[4].
Calculating NPV Manually
The NPV formula is:
$$ \text{NPV} = -C_0 + \frac{C_1}{(1 + r)^1} + \frac{C_2}{(1 + r)^2} + \cdots + \frac{C_n}{(1 + r)^n} $$
Where:
- $$ C_0 $$ is the initial investment,
- $$ C_1, C_2, \ldots, C_n $$ are the future cash flows,
- $$ r $$ is the discount rate,
- $$ n $$ is the number of periods (typically years)[4].
Using a Financial Calculator (TI BA II Plus)
For those using a Texas Instruments BA II Plus financial calculator, here are the steps to calculate NPV:
- Clear the Cash Flow Memory:
- Press the
CF
key, then the2nd
function andCLR WORK
to clear any existing cash flows[1].
- Enter Cash Flows:
- Enter the initial investment as a negative cash flow (use the
+/-
key to change the sign). - Enter subsequent cash flows and their frequencies if any.
- Calculate NPV:
- Press the
NPV
button on the second row. - Enter the discount rate (interest rate).
- Press
CPT
to compute the NPV[1].
Using a Graphing Calculator (TI-84 Plus)
For users of the TI-84 Plus or similar graphing calculators, follow these steps:
- Access the Finance App:
- Go to the
APPS
menu and select the finance calculator (usually option 7)[2][5].
- Enter Cash Flows and Discount Rate:
- Input the initial investment as a negative value (use the negative button, not the subtract button).
- Enter subsequent cash flows separated by commas and enclosed in curly braces.
- Specify the number of periods for each cash flow[2].
- Calculate NPV:
- Enter the formula with the discount rate, initial investment, cash flows, and periods.
- Press
ENTER
to get the NPV result[2][5].
